George Muschler
Professor Orthopaedics and Biomedical Engineering
Cleveland Clinic
Cleveland, Ohio
USA
|
I am a Biomedical Engineer and Orthopedic Surgeon. My lab has been federally funded for the past 35 years, focusing on tissue engineering and regenerative medicine. I stepped away from surgical practice in May 2024, to focus on research and translation.
Our work initially focused the harvest and isolation of human connective tissue progenitor cells (CTPs) and methods for concentration and selection of CTPs in the operating room for bone healing applications.
Our team involved into focus on late field of view imaging, image processing and automated isolation and characterization of clonal populations.
These capabilities have enabled a transition in focus to iPSC biology, and automated methods for, isolation and expansion iPSCs and iPS-derived cell products.
In addition to leading the Regenerative Medicine Laboratory at the Lerner Research Institute at Cleveland Clinic, am also a founder of Cell X Technologies, Inc, and serve as Chief Science Officer. www.CellXTechnologies.com
